London Road (Brighton) to St Albans City by train

Planning a train journey from London Road (Brighton) to St Albans City? The trip usually takes about 2hrs 10 mins, covering approximately 63 miles (102 kilometres). With roughly 75 trains operating daily, you have plenty of options to suit your schedule. Advance Tickets

A single ticket for one journey leaving at a specific date and time.

The rule is: the sooner you book the cheaper they are. Usually the cheapest, but least flexible.

Advance fares from London Road (Brighton) to St Albans City start from as little as £15.80

Off-Peak & Super Off-Peak Tickets

Offering greater flexibility than Advances, Off-Peak tickets offer travel during less busy times of day trading off more flexibility in the Off-Peak windows but for still discounted fares.

Off Peak fares from London Road (Brighton) to St Albans City start from £21.80 one way, or £21.90 return

Anytime Tickets

Anytime tickets are fully flexible allowing travel at any time of the day. Brilliant if you don’t want the pressure of clock watching, returning when you want

Anytime fares from London Road (Brighton) to St Albans City are available for £40.80 one way, or £61.90 return

Facilities and Services

The station prides itself on user-friendly ticketing options. With a ticket office operational Monday through Saturday from 06:55 to 13:30 and ticket machines available for those outside these hours, purchasing or collecting tickets bought online remains hassle-free. Additionally, these machines support Disabled Persons Railcard discounts to ensure accessibility for all passengers.

As you navigate the station, you'll find helpful staff available during the same hours as the ticket office to answer questions or assist with your travel needs. For auditory announcements and visual departure screens, London Road (Brighton) ensures you're updated on your journey. And if you need more personalized assistance, help points are conveniently located on the platforms.

Accessibility

Although not all areas offer step-free access, the station provides options to accommodate travelers with mobility needs. Ramps are available for train access, though it’s essential to arrange this in advance or upon arrival if needed. Staff trained to provide assistance aboard trains can help ensure a smooth journey. Remember, arriving 20 minutes early allows staff to coordinate any required accessibility assistance at your destination or connecting stations.

While there are no accessible restrooms or waiting rooms, seating areas are present for comfort while you wait for your train.

Facilities and Amenities

The station is well-equipped for both seasoned rail travelers and occasional passengers. Ticketing is seamless here, with a ticket office open from early morning until late into the evening. Ticket machines are available for those in a rush or purchasing online, and they cater to those using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. The station is designed for accessibility, with step-free access across all platforms, making it easier for everyone, including those with mobility issues.

Travelers can find help at the customer assistance points and make use of the convenient departure screens and announcements for real-time information. While there is no luggage storage available, CCTV cameras ensure security throughout the premises. Though the station lacks a dedicated waiting room, it does offer seating areas and accessible toilets to make your wait more comfortable.

If you're in the mood for a coffee or a snack, you'll be pleased to know that refreshment facilities are available, along with shops and an ATM located at the entrance.
